If the box you're building will have the horsepower, Smack, (most do), the M-Audio series of cards offer extraordinary features for creating and recording music. There's no processor on the cards so they are more CPU-intensive when playing games. It's a matter of whether or not this trade-off is worth it to you, however, for the additional audio feature.
